Default “Hatch open” light will not turn off

Hello, I bought my 99 XJ several months ago and ever since I bought it the red open hatch light on the dash has been on. I’ve looked around for a button or something that presses when the hatch is closed but can’t seem to find one. Any help would be greatly appreciated.

The switch is inside the hatch and the detents wear out on them. They're just plastic, so don't hold up very well. You have to remove the plastic hatch panel to get to it. Best to replace with a new one as junkyard ones often are just as bad. Also, make sure the hatch is firmly closed. Some people have to slam theirs shut to get it to seat properly.
